Kathryn Sajdak, MSW is a social worker in Hopewell Junction, NY. She graduated from Boston College Graduate School Of Social Work in 1980. She is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

Over 50 years providing compassionate and informed mental health and substance use disorder treatment in clinics, hospitals, and private settings. I am an advanced generalis, at ease with diverse populations and demographics.Social Work
